if only the phone's imaging sensor is CCD. it'll be worth an upgrade camera wise to the K810. a 5mp camera with a regular CMOS sensor delivers no more quality compared to a 3mp otherwise it's a CCD. CCD sensor takes more light than CMOS does and it has better color reproduction and wider dynamic range. comparing a CMOS and CCD of the same size or even CCD is a little smaller, CCD clearly wins by a wide margin, no wonder why SE S700 become the best imaging phone for European market even it's sensor is smaller then the best CMOS 1.3mp camera nokia 6630

@razec
But CCD costs more money and drains more power than CMOS sensors. And let me remind you that Canon still uses CMOS sensors on their high end dSLRs.
But in 'general' terms you are right. CMOS isn't normally as good as CCD, but the difference is not as great as it once was. For camera phones, CMOS will do fine for the average consumer.
